• permute


    repmat函数用法
    复制和平铺矩阵
     
    函数repmat
    格式:  B = repmat(A, m, n) %将矩阵A复制m*n块,即B由m*n块A平铺而成
    B = repmat(A, [m n])%与上面一致
    B = repmat(A, [m n p...]) %B由m*n*p*...个A块平铺而成
    repmat(A, m, n) %当A是一个数a时,该命令产生一个全由a组成的m*n矩阵
     
    permute函数用法
    对N维数组重新排列其维数
     
    使用方法:
    B = permute(A,order)
    对N维数组A按照指定的向量order顺序来重新排列其维数,B和A有相同的值但是任何需要访问的特定元素其下标的顺序是被指定的向量order顺序来重新排列的,向量order中的元素必须是唯一的。
    应用举例:
    给定任一矩阵A,表达式:
    permute(A,[2 1]) 和A.'相同的。
    比如:
    A = [1 2; 3 4]
    A =
     
    1 2
    3 4
    permute(A,[2 1])
    ans =
    1 3
    2 4
    下面的代码排列三维数组:
    X = rand(12,13,14);
    Y = permute(X,[2 3 1]);
    size(Y)
    ans =
    13 14 12
  • 相关阅读:
    冒泡排序
    MySql
    利用mybatis-generator自动生成代码
    SQL,HQL,CQL,JPQL了解
    mysql中的约束
    详解CRUD?
    什么是数据库ACID?
    建造者模式(Builder Pattern)
    Java中的设计模式
    java中的排序面试题
  • 原文地址:https://www.cnblogs.com/hyb221512/p/10780805.html
Copyright © 2020-2023  润新知